Best Food For Yorkie Poo Puppy

As previously mentioned, yorkie poo dog food differs according to stages. Let’s talk here about Yorkie poo puppy. In general, puppies require a diet with dense calories because of their high metabolism.

Yorkie poo puppy is an energetic dog so its metabolism will be higher than those of other breeds. They require a well-balanced diet that contains high-quality proteins with a percentage of minimum 22%. Proteins are beneficial for building muscles and appropriate growth, especially for puppies as they grow rapidly.

Additionally, they need a sufficient amount of fat to provide them with energy. The diet should have 8% fats. However, do not exclude vegetables and fruits as they are good sources of carbohydrates that prevent them from having hypoglycemia.

Yorkie Poo Puppy Feeding Chart

The following table will guide you to have quick information about calories and amounts of food Yorkie poo puppy needs. However, you must consider the instruction written for every food product you buy.

Age Weight Amount of food
Newborn 0-1 lb Nursing, mashed food, make dry food wet
Up to 6 weeks 1-2 lb Nursing, mashed food, make dry food wet
6 weeks – 4 months 2-3 lb 200 calories of dry food divided through the day
4-9 months 3-6 lb 200 calories of dry food divided through the day

Foods To Avoid Feeding Your Yorkie Poo Puppy

Dogs are unlike humans in many dietary nutrients, not every food you eat can your dog eat. Here is a list of some foods that are not safe for your Yorkie poo puppy:

  • Fruits: apple seeds, avocado, grapes, raisins, persimmon, peaches, plum pits, rhubarb, tomato leaves
  • Vegetables: garlic, mushroom, corn on the cob, onions, chives
  • Proteins: almonds, cooked bones, liver, fat trimmings, raw meat, and fish, raw eggs, bacon
  • Pantry items: chocolate, popcorn, salt, sugar, yeast, macadamia nuts, baking soda, baking powder
  • Household staples: human vitamins, candy, chewing gum, toothpaste, mouthwash, baked goods
  • Beverages: alcohol, milk, dairy products, coffee, tea, and other caffeine drinks
  • Others: cat food, hops, tobacco, sugary foods, and drinks, coconut and coconut oil
